Transaction d6948159fa3778b1f29274eecf6421e1c18900d6433b906b2398d9cc87c5b99d
1 Input
1 Output
-
d6948159fa3778b1f29274eecf6421e1c18900d6433b906b2398d9cc87c5b99d:0
- value
- 19992672
- script pubkey
- OP_0 OP_PUSHBYTES_20 929f0ffdbef2a59ed33b56ffe98a6084321b337d
- address
- bc1qj20slld772jea5em2ml7nznqssepkvmaxu7aq7